For Scouts
The Johnson County Museum offers a variety of programs that meet badge requirements for both Girl Scouts and Boy Scouts. Programs take place at the Johnson County Arts & Heritage Center in Overland Park or the Lanesfield Historic Site in Edgerton, KS. To schedule your group, please call 913-715-2570 or email us!

Scout Programs @ the Arts and Heritage Center
All museum field trips at the Arts & Heritage Center are $7 per child, $6 per adult, $5 per senior; 1 scout leader per 15 scouts receives complimentary admission. There is a minimum of 15 scouts required for a guided field trip.
All elementary-aged programs include a guided tour of our signature exhibit Becoming Johnson County, unstructured exploration time in KidScape (preschool-3rd grade), and one of the structured activities described below.

2nd Grade and Up
History Detectives
Put on your white gloves and grab your clipboards! Use your observational and critical thinking skills as you evaluate a mystery object from the past. Includes a kid-friendly tour of the signature exhibition Becoming Johnson County and exploration time in KidScape. (Approximately 2 hours)
Fee: $7 per Scout and $6 per adult
Community Planners Challenge
Students watch the story of Johnson County unfold, then work together to create a city of their dreams! Working in small groups, students choose a mayor and plan roads, buildings, landscapes, and special places. Includes a kid-friendly tour of the signature exhibition Becoming Johnson County and exploration time in KidScape. (Approximately 2 hours)
Fee: $7 per Scout and $6 per adult

Lanesfield Farm Family Program
Students experience what it was like to be a child in 1904 -- from life on the farm and completing chores to the challenges of lessons inside the one-room schoolhouse led by a costumed school teacher. (Approximately 2 hours)
Fee: $5 per child (20 minimum)
